PSYC213-26S2 Research Proposal Guidelines

Over the course of the semester, we explore many topics in social psychology. This assignment provides you with the opportunity to zoom in and gain a more in depth perspective on any topic that was of particular interest to you. To complete this assignment, you will need to identify a particular area of interest to you in social psychology (e.g. intergroup relations, prosocial behaviour, social self, romantic relationships, social influence, etc) and formulate a research question on the topic. This question can come out of something discussed in lecture, lab, the text, or even a news article or conversation you had with someone else. As long as the question can be made it into a testable hypothesis relating to social psychology, it is fine.

Once you identify a topic of interest, you will need to explore the existing literature using google scholar, psycinfo, or another scientific database. You are then to propose a study that will systematically test a hypothesis that you find interesting.

This research proposal should be 4-6 pages in length (double spaced; 12 point font) in APA format (see APA Publication Manual 7th edition). This page count includes the title page and all other sections EXCEPT for References. Note that it is entirely fine if you can write the proposal using less space than what is listed above.

This research proposal should be written such that you are telling the reader what you would like to do. There should be enough detail present for someone reading your proposal to carry out your study, so be specific. The format of the proposal is designed to prepare you for an Honours project or a Masters thesis, but scaled down. This format would also be similar if you were asking a funding body to provide financial support for the research. Given the nature of this task, this means that the method section should be saying what you plan to do and the discussion section should state again what you expect to find.

The final paper must have the following components:

  • Title Page: Include a title for the project and all author names along with their institutional affiliation.
  • Literature review: This section should include: (a) an introduction that defines the research question of interest; and (b) a summary of relevant literature on the topic. It is generally better to start out this section with the big picture (e.g. something in the real world or a broader question about human behaviour) and then gradually move towards your specific question of interest along with past research on the topic. You must use at least five scientific sources for this proposal.
  • Hypotheses: State the hypotheses of the research (this section can be integrated into the very end of your introduction/literature review section).
  • Method: This section should describe the operationalization of your research question and how you would go about testing it. Even if you don’t have details about the specific measures you plan to use for such a study, you should at least say what is measured (e.g. prejudice toward Australians) and how you plan to manipulate variables of interest. Don’t be too vague!
  • Brief Discussion: Begin with a general review of your expected results as they relate to your hypotheses. The discussion should then end with some practical implications of your study for everyday life or real world problems/issues.
  • References: In APA format, include all citations in a reference section after the main body of the paper. You must have at least 4 scientific sources on this list.

The proposal will be marked considering the following criteria:

  • Scientific merit, foundation, and novelty of the research idea (25 points)
  • Proposed study to test the idea (25 points)
  • Logic and flow of the proposal (17 points)
  • Quality of the writing (13 points)
  • APA formatting of the paper (12 points)
  • Broader implications (8 points)
